Hi,

Version 41 is heavily remade of the feature:

1. In previous versions, I tried to reuse remove_rel_from_query() for 
both left and self-join removal. But for now, I realized that it is a 
bit different procedures which treat different operations. In this 
patch, only common stages of the PlannerInfo fixing process are united 
in one function.
2. Transferring clauses from the removing table to keeping one is more 
transparent now and contains comments.
3. Equivalence classes update procedure was changed according to David's 
commit 3373c71. As I see, Tom has added remove_rel_from_eclass since the 
last v.40 version, and it looks pretty similar to the update_eclass 
routine in this patch.

It passes regression tests, but some questions are still open:
1. Should we look for duplicated or redundant clauses (the same for 
eclasses) during the clause transfer procedure? On the one side, we 
reduce the length of restrict lists that can impact planning or 
executing time. Additionally, we improve the accuracy of cardinality 
estimation. On the other side, it is one more place that can make 
planning time much longer in specific cases. It would have been better 
to avoid calling the equal() function here, but it's the only way to 
detect duplicated inequality expressions.
2. Could we reuse ChangeVarNodes instead of sje_walker(), merge 
remove_rel_from_restrictinfo with replace_varno?
3. Also, I still don't finish with the split_selfjoin_quals: some 
improvements could be made.
